Output 45330c63a542e333327efcdfe375a99faedc4b4eb034a079393303a3b6845477:0

value
1571575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8acf57fee29d4c8d56c0186678d45a15daa30fb2 OP_EQUAL
address
3ELyZWct4fYGEiktS4VJvKm43cCZYnYuFH
transaction
45330c63a542e333327efcdfe375a99faedc4b4eb034a079393303a3b6845477
confirmations
368930
spent
true